Stocks to watch: Shares of firms like Biocon, LIC, NTPC Green, IREDA, Texmaco Rail, and others will be in focus on Tuesday’s trade

Stocks to watch

Stocks To Watch On February 25: Benchmark indices extended their decline for a fifth consecutive session on February 24. At the close, the Sensex fell by 856.65 points, or 1.14%, to settle at 74,454.41, while the Nifty dropped 242.55 points, or 1.06%, to end at 22,553.35. Both the Nifty Midcap and Smallcap indices saw a 1% loss each.

Biocon: The biotechnology company announced that its unit, Biocon Biologics, has launched YESINTEK (ustekinumab-kfce) in the US market. YESINTEK is a biosimilar to Stelara (ustekinumab) and becomes one of the first alternatives to enter the US market for this blockbuster immunology drug. It is approved for treating Crohn’s disease, ulcerative colitis, plaque psoriasis, and psoriatic arthritis, providing more cost-effective treatment options for common chronic autoimmune diseases.

NTPC Green Energy: NTPC’s renewable energy arm signed a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Madhya Pradesh Power Generating Company Ltd (MPPGCL) at the Global Investors Summit in Bhopal. The MoU outlines plans to develop renewable energy parks and projects in the state, targeting solar, wind, and hybrid renewable energy projects, with or without storage, aiming for a total capacity of up to 20GW or more.

LIC: The state-owned company announced that it has received a demand order from the Assistant Commissioner, Ward 206, Zone 11, Delhi, for ₹57.28 crore in Goods & Services Tax (GST), interest, and penalties for the financial year 2020-21. The notice includes a GST demand of ₹31.04 crore, interest of ₹23.13 crore, and a penalty of ₹3.10 crore, citing excess Input Tax Credit (ITC) availed by the corporation.

Texmaco Rail and Engineering: The engineering company revealed that it has signed a strategic Memorandum of Understanding (MoU) with Polish technology firm Nevomo to develop next-generation Magrail technology, linear propulsion systems, and AI-powered railway innovations. This collaboration aims to revolutionize rail infrastructure with high-speed rail solutions, AI-driven predictive diagnostics, self-propelled wagons, and driverless freight trains, transforming mobility in India and globally.

IREDA: State-owned IREDA has received shareholder approval to raise up to Rs 5,000 crore through the issuance of equity shares to qualified institutional buyers.
